Medical gauze 101 - Wound Care Advisor
See more on woundcareadvisor.comMatching the correct type of gauze dressing to the wound is essential to successful wound healing. Woven gauze. Woven gauze has a loose, open weave, which allows fluids from the wound to be absorbed into the fibers, wicked away, or passed through into other absorbent materials in the wound’s dressing.
